Jool Education is a premium online English school for ambitious young learners. We go beyond traditional ESL by using English to explore high-level ideas — from literature, philosophy, and history to science, debate, and big academic questions. Our students are bright, curious, and often capable of working 1–2 years ahead of school when taught well. We are looking for a teacher who can match that pace with confidence, warmth, and strong teaching presence.

Important to know
This role suits teachers who enjoy working with bright students and want to grow with a premium education brand over time. We build teacher schedules gradually to ensure quality, parent trust, and strong long-term matches. This role is therefore best for teachers who are happy to grow their hours steadily rather than expecting a full timetable immediately. Teaching hours are typically within 8am–3pm UK time, mainly with South Korean students.
